Complete in two volumes. 210pp; 276pp, with coloured frontispieces, further colour plates interleaved in text, maps etc.ย Fully bound in cushioned leatherette with gilt and red decorations and gilt lettering.ย All edges gilt.ย Marbled endpapers.ย Yellow silk ribbon markers bound in.ย 8vos.ย Both volumes are neat, clean, bright and tight throughout barring a neat and elegant bookplate on the front paste down of volume one.
A very good facsimile reproduction of the 1894 edition of Burton's classic on travel in East Africa, nicely bound (albeit leatherette rather than leather).ย A work which added greatly to Western knowledge of Somalia, it is also a classic adventure story.ย Original sheet from the publishers, explaining the significance of the work, loosely laid in.
